转跳到内容

【红包inside!】萌新的算法挑战#2~


只显示该作者

只有该作者的内容显示中。 返回到主题

推荐贴

看了好一会儿才理解是什么意思(大概吧):kl:

5 小时前,Muriya Tensei说道:

(看了看,BFS裸题吗)

那么就根据题意输入建立邻接表,广搜就可以啦

再优化点可以把反向邻接表建出来,跑双端BFS。

不过麻烦但是并不困难的内容就是根据最短距离来写出路径了(visit哈希表标记下路径转移即可)

 

(虽然说是树的问题,事实上一个人的UID会在多个地方出现吧,并不能简单由下至上推出来,还是变成了有向有环图)

感觉说的很对,BFS就行了,虽然确实是有环图,但是并不影响就是了。极端一点甚至能把每条边的权重都设为1,然后用Floyd算法来找最短路径。:SS05:

顺便一提,如果数据非常非常大(爆掉内存),甚至还能直接DFS。。。

yyh 获得了红包 21.48节操

yyh看指路牌的时候拾起一片古怪的叶子,被河童用4节操买來高兴地吃掉了

链接到点评
  • 骚男锁定了本主题
游客
此主题已关闭。
×
×
  • 新建...

重要消息

为使您更好地使用该站点,请仔细阅读以下内容: 使用条款